Public Member Functions | Public Attributes

unlock.state.scope_state.FrequencyScopeState Class Reference

Inheritance diagram for unlock.state.scope_state.FrequencyScopeState:
unlock.state.state.UnlockState

List of all members.

Public Member Functions

def __init__
def get_state
def process_command
def change_display_channel

Public Attributes

 n_channels
 fs
 duration
 nfft
 labels
 n_samples
 data
 fft_bin_width
 fft_bins
 freq_begin
 freq_end
 trace_begin
 trace_end
 trace
 display_channels
 refresh_rate
 elapsed
 state_change

Member Function Documentation

def unlock.state.scope_state.FrequencyScopeState.__init__ (   self,
  channels = 1,
  fs = 256,
  duration = 2,
  nfft = None,
  freq_range = None,
  display_channels = None,
  labels = None 
)
def unlock.state.scope_state.FrequencyScopeState.change_display_channel (   self,
  change 
)
def unlock.state.scope_state.FrequencyScopeState.get_state (   self  ) 

Reimplemented from unlock.state.state.UnlockState.

def unlock.state.scope_state.FrequencyScopeState.process_command (   self,
  command 
)
Subclass hook 

Reimplemented from unlock.state.state.UnlockState.


Member Data Documentation


The documentation for this class was generated from the following file: